When using the Database Adapter Configuration Wizard, the Wizard may automatically generate an or- mapping. Sometimes it is necessary to modify this file manually outside JDeveloper to suite the processing purpose. For example, for a database column with the type "TIMESTAMP (6) WITH TIME ZONE", the Java class name is java. Calendar in the generated or- mapping. Whereas for column types "DATE" and "TIMESTAMP (6)" the Java class name is java. Timestamp. Because the Database Adapter will retain a timestamp time zone for java. Calendar and converts a timestamp time zone to UTC for java. Timestamp, it is sometime necessary to manually modify the Java class name to suite the processing purpose. Runtime. Event Delivery Network (EDN) Performance with Multiple Subscribers. Bug: 2. 13. 37. 62. Added: 1. 1- March- 2. Platform: All. When there are several subscribers with a substantial difference in performance, the Event Delivery Network (EDN) runs at the speed of the slowest subscriber. When a message arrives, and a thread is allocated, the thread passes the message from one subscriber to the other. If one of the subscribers is substantially slower than the others, then very soon all threads get busy waiting for the slowest subscriber. Workaround: Set a timeout value on those activities that can result in an unexpected delay in response. Case Sensitivity Issues When Logging in to Oracle Enterprise Manager Fusion Middleware Control. Bug: 1. 89. 65. 14. Added: 2. 4- June- 2. Platform: All. Assume you create a user name with an initial capital letter (for example, user name Joe) in Oracle Web. Logic Server Administration Console to which you assign the appropriate roles. When you log in to Oracle Enterprise Manager Fusion Middleware Control with user name Joe, you can successfully access the Oracle SOA Suite pages permitted by the assigned roles. However, if you log in to Oracle Enterprise Manager Fusion Middleware Control as joe (all lower case letters), the login is successful, but you receive a You do not have the permissions to view this region error when you try to access any Oracle SOA Suite pages. Workaround: Log in to Oracle Enterprise Manager Fusion Middleware Control using the exact case sensitivity with which you created the user in Oracle Web. Logic Server Administration Console. Bug: 1. 85. 46. 08. Added: 2. 4- June- 2. Platform: All. When creating a new XQuery module, you can add source parameters and choose their data types. When you invoke the Type Chooser dialog to select the parameter type, the wsdl node has three folders: Imported Schemas, WSDL Schemas, and Imported WSDL. If you choose an imported schema from the WSDL Schemas folder, then the generated XQuery import incorrectly refers to the wsdl in place of the schema. However, if you choose the imported schema from the Imported Schemas folder, the schema is correctly imported. Workaround: When using an imported schema, select the schema from the Imported Schemas folder. Using a Partitioned Distributed Topic to Achieve Better Performance. Bug: 1. 72. 14. 51.
